A Brief Thought about Critiques

Or, really, how to decipher and parse them after you get them.


This is what I've figured out works for me ('cuz your mileage may vary). Feedback that's useful and applicable to the work in question always gets my brain churning with new ideas and new possibilities and new ways to tell the story. Feedback that's useful leaves me feeling ready to work, and excited to work. I love that.


And that is most recent writerly epiphany. Just figured I'd share, in case it helps anyone out.
